This book explores the most recent advanced research activities in the field of polymers and composites derived from renewable, both plant and marine, resources. It covers different components of composite materials including emerging polymeric materials (from elastomers to rigid thermosets) as well as nanosized biosourced fillers extracted from biomass. These biopolymeric nano-assemblies have garnered in the materials community a tremendous level of attention that does not appear to be waning. Biopolymers derived from the different biomass components such as oils, carbohydrates and phenolic substrates are also discussed. In this regard, new polymeric materials obtained from simple modification of the renewable polymers or totally synthesized from building blocks derived from renewable resources using different routes are included. Demanding applications for such composite materials in various fields as well as the environmental impact engendered by their "intensive" production are examined in the last part of the book.

Biopolymers from Renewable Resources is a compilation of information on the diverse and useful polymers derived from agricultural, animal, and microbial sources. The volume provides insight into the diversity of polymers obtained directly from, or derived from, renewable resources. The beneficial aspects of utilizing polymers from renewable resources, when considering synthesis, pro cessing, disposal, biodegradability, and overall material life-cycle issues, suggests that this will continue to be an important and growing area of interest. The individual chapters provide information on synthesis, processing and properties for a variety of polyamides, polysaccharides, polyesters and polyphenols. The reader will have a single volume that provides a resource from which to gain initial insights into this diverse field and from which key references and contacts can be drawn. Aspects of biology, biotechnology, polymer synthesis, polymer processing and engineering, mechanical properties and biophysics are addressed to varying degrees for the specific biopolymers. The volume can be used as a reference book or as a teaching text. At the more practical level, the range of important materials derived from renewable resources is both extensive and impressive. Gels, additives, fibers, coatings and films are generated from a variety of the biopolymers reviewed in this volume. These polymers are used in commodity materials in our everyday lives, as well as in specialty products.

This book gives a comprehensive overview of bionanocomposites, a class of materials that consist of a biopolymer matrix which is embedded with nanoparticles and natural fibres as reinforcement to produce novel material and achieve superior physico-chemical and mechanical properties. The book looks into the synthesis of various forms of nanoparticles, the fabrication methods, and the characterization of bionanocomposites. It also includes topics related to the sustainability and life prediction of bionanocomposites such as biodegradability, recycling, and re-use. An important aspect in the designing of bionanocomposites includes computational modeling, and the suitability of the bionanocomposites in various applications is presented.
